Multimedia QoS Adaptation for Inter-tech Roaming Using Spatially Situated Multicast Groups

We have recently proposed an application-level QoS adaptation service for roaming between wireless networks that are based on different technologies [1] (‘inter-tech’ roaming [2]). The service is a central part of the content distribution platform that we have introduced in [3]. In this extended abstract, we briefly discuss the platform (Section 2), the adaptation service (Section 3) and its supporting handoff protocol (Section 4). We then outline the requirements that we put on the network infrastructure (Section 5) and describe the purpose and structure of our demo (Section 6). We conclude with a short summary of our work (Section 7).
